Abstract

590,627. Indicating liquid-levels. K. D. G. INSTRUMENTS, Ltd., and PURNELL, J. E. Feb. 7, 1945, No. 3150. [Class 123 (i)] [Also in Group XXXVII] Means for indicating the level of petrol &c. in a tank 10, comprises a pair of float-actuated mechanisms 11, 12 mounted one above the other on the side of the tank, or one on the top 16 and the other in the bottom 17 of said tank, and each including, for example, two different coloured lamps for indicating high and low level conditions respectively as determined by the associated float 13, 14, the movement of the latter being transmitted to the switch 61 of the lamps by an intermediate magnet or magnets 53 and an armature or magnet 26. Preferably there are provided two magnets 53 which are secured to brass block 52 pivotally mounted between bracket arms 50 depending from a disc 48 of insulating material, the disc 48 mounting a common terminal 67 and two other terminals 68, 69, one in each lamp circuit, and being housed, together with the magnets 53, in one compartment 24 of a hollow plug 20, a second compartment 29, separated from the first by a transverse partition 23, housing the armature 26 which is pivoted at 27. The switch or contact plate 61 is also located within the compartment 29 between the insulating disc 48 and a spring- pressed roller 60 in the block 52, being pivotally mounted between the bracket arms 50, and it carries two contacts 63, 64 with a connecting strip 65, the strip 65 being connected to the terminal 67 and the contacts 63, 64 being adapted to mate with one or other of the terminals 68, 69. The arrangement is such that movement of the float 13 or 14 from one extreme position to the other will rock the armature 26 and this movement will be communicated through the magnets 53, brass block 52 and roller 60 to the switch 61 which will close one of the two circuits 67, 68 or 67, 69. When the mechanisms are mounted horizontally on the side of the tank the floats are fixed directly on the outer ends of the armatures, but, if disposed vertically, the floats are each carried by a lever 34 which is pivoted within a fork 32 projecting upwardly or downwardly from an extension tube 18 fitted to the plug 20, oscillatory movements of the lever 34 transmitted to the armature 26 by a pair of rods 43, 44 the ends of which engage recesses 41, 42 and 45, 46 in the lever and armature respectively.
